| Le Stade de France |
|
The Stade de France is a stadium in Saint-Denis, France in the inner suburbs of Paris. It has a capacity of around 80,000. It hosted several football matches, concert,...

| Le Lido |
That's The Lido !
The Lido has been a venue for the finest shows with the most famous name since 1946. All the great have performed there from Sherley MacLaine to Laurel and Hardy and Elton John...
Why not come and enjoy exceptional evening at The Lido? Delight in the revue "Bonheur" (happiness) with 70 artists on stage including th famous Bluebell Girls and the Lido boy dancers. See breathetaking scenes, a real ice rink, 23 sets and 600 sumptuous costumes. The Lido is more spectacular than ever!

| Musée du Vin |
The Musée du Vin is situated in the 15th century cellars of the former Passy Monastery (and is made up of two departments). The reception area, is located in the vaulted cellars, includes a restaurant, and lecture room, while the exhibition devoted to the history of wine is found in one of Paris’oldest limestone quarries. There are both guided and unguided tours, including a complimentary glass of wine, wine and historical lectures, lunches, theme parties, and half or full-day seminars.
